如何正确配置数据库服务器?

作者:盐城淘贝游戏开发公司 阅读:91 次 发布时间:2023-05-15 17:23:08

摘要:  数据库服务器配置是数据库管理中的关键步骤之一,正确的配置可以保证数据库服务器的稳定运行,从而保障数据安全和业务高效运转。本篇文章将从几个方面介绍如何正确配置数据库服务器,希望对大家有所帮助。  一、硬件配置  硬件配置是配置数据库服务器的首要步骤。硬件...

  数据库服务器配置是数据库管理中的关键步骤之一,正确的配置可以保证数据库服务器的稳定运行,从而保障数据安全和业务高效运转。本篇文章将从几个方面介绍如何正确配置数据库服务器,希望对大家有所帮助。

如何正确配置数据库服务器?

  一、硬件配置

  硬件配置是配置数据库服务器的首要步骤。硬件的配置应该以实际需求为基础,考虑应用要求和预期的负载情况。下面介绍一些配置指南:

  1、CPU

  CPU是数据库服务器的关键部件之一,也是最先考虑的因素。越快的CPU可以处理更多的数据,从而加快数据库的读写速度。在选择CPU时,应考虑目标数据库的大小、访问率、可用内存大小以及操作系统类型和版本。

  如果预计负载较大,需要选择高性能CPU。此外,多CPU或多核CPU可能会改善服务器的性能,但这取决于实际负载和工作负荷。因此,选择CPU时需要根据实际情况进行智能选择。

  2、内存

  内存是数据库服务器的另一个重要因素,对于高速缓存和磁盘I/O操作有着显著的影响。大小适当的内存可以提高数据库的并发性能和读写速度,同时也可以缓解I/O瓶颈的问题。

  在选择内存大小时,应考虑实际负载,以及数据库运行时面临的并发用户数量、数据量和访问频率等。如果内存过小,将会导致系统运行缓慢,而内存过大则会浪费资源。

  3、磁盘

  因为磁盘上的数据是数据库的核心,因此磁盘配置是数据库服务器配置过程中最重要的操作之一。在选择磁盘时,需要考虑以下几个因素:

  (1)存储空间:应该选择具有足够存储空间的磁盘。

  (2)磁盘类型:可以选择HDD和SSD两种磁盘类型。HDD磁盘可以提供更宽的数据带宽和更低的存储成本,但是读写速度相对较慢。另一方面,SSD提供更快的读写速度,但成本更高。

  (3)RAID级别:可以选择不同的RAID级别保护数据安全。RAID 0适用于需要更快读写的需求,而RAID 1把同样的数据复制到两个不同的磁盘中,提供更高的可靠性。

  二、软件配置

  软件配置是配置数据库服务器的另外一个重要部分。它们包括:

  1、操作系统

  正确选择操作系统可以提高服务器性能和灵活性。例如,Linux操作系统是一种非常受欢迎的选择,因为其开源性质、良好的性能和灵活性。

  在选择操作系统时,应该考虑是否针对某个特定的数据库,例如MySQL或PostgreSQL等。操作系统的版本和更新频率也应被考虑在内,这些因素可能会影响数据通信和服务器性能。

  2、数据库软件

  数据库软件是数据库服务器配置的核心。选择数据库软件应该考虑:

  (1)可扩展性:DBMS应该具有足够的可扩展性以满足增长需求。

  (2)性能:数据库应该具有高性能,以提供对大量数据的快速读写速度。

  (3)处理能力:数据库应该转换和计算大量的数据。

  (4)数据完整性:数据库应当提供完整性的数据存储和管理。

  典型的关系数据库管理系统(RDBMS)包括Oracle、MySQL和SQL Server等。当然,还有其他一些非关系型数据库已经广泛用例,如MongoDB、Cassandra和Redis等,这些与特定应用程序相互关联。

  三、网络配置

  网络配置是数据库服务器配置的另一个关键问题。网络可以保障数据和业务的安全和高效运转。

  1、IP地址和域名服务(DNS)

  正确配置IP地址和DNS可以使数据库服务器正确访问和寻址。为了最大限度地减少中断和运行故障,数据库首先要建议为每个网络接口分配唯一的IP地址。然后应该考虑配置域名服务(DNS),以便其他部门可以轻松地访问服务器地址。

  2、防火墙和安全

  数据库服务器是一个将承载重要数据的服务器,因此需要严格的网络安全措施。网络安全可能涉及如下措施:

  (1)加密通信:使用SSL或TLS协议实现加密通信。

  (2)强密码策略:数据库应该实现强密码策略,例如密码长度、包含特殊字符所需的最小字符数等。

  (3)网络访问控制:数据库需要限制网络访问和端口访问。

  (4)更新和打补丁:数据库应该实行最新的更新/补丁程序,以防止远程入侵和其他安全问题。

  结论

  数据库服务器的配置是重要的,并且应该针对每个不同的情况进行不同的考虑。正确的硬件和软件配置可以带来高效的数据库处理和优秀的性能。网络配置是极其重要的,为服务器提供加密保密服务和安全管理,保护组织的重要数据,从而有效地保护数据安全。配置数据库服务器需要在硬件、软件和网络等方面综合考虑,以获得最佳性能、最大可靠性和最安全的数据访问。

  • 原标题:如何正确配置数据库服务器?

  • 本文链接:https://qipaikaifa1.com/tb/4555.html

  • 本文由盐城淘贝游戏开发公司小编,整理排版发布,转载请注明出处。部分文章图片来源于网络,如有侵权,请与淘贝科技联系删除。
  • 微信二维码

    CTAPP999

    长按复制微信号,添加好友

    微信联系

    在线咨询

    点击这里给我发消息QQ客服专员


    点击这里给我发消息电话客服专员


    在线咨询

    免费通话


    24h咨询☎️:189-2934-0276


    🔺🔺 棋牌游戏开发24H咨询电话 🔺🔺

    免费通话
    返回顶部